freepeople性欧美熟妇, 色戒完整版无删减158分钟hd, 无码精品国产vα在线观看DVD, 丰满少妇伦精品无码专区在线观看,艾栗栗与纹身男宾馆3p50分钟,国产AV片在线观看,黑人与美女高潮,18岁女RAPPERDISSSUBS,国产手机在机看影片

正文內容

c程序設計課程設計--酒店客房預訂管理——說明書(編輯修改稿)

2025-02-11 16:09 本頁面
 

【文章內容簡介】 39。139。: cout 輸入客戶編號 :。 cin customerid。 cout 輸入客戶姓名 :。 cin rname。 addcustomer (customerid,rname)。 break。 case 39。239。: cout 輸入客戶編號 :。 cin customerid。 r=query(customerid)。 if (r==NULL) { cout 該客戶不存在 endl。 break。 } cout 輸入新的客戶姓名 :。 C++程序設計課程設計 第 15 頁 共 40 頁 cin rname。 rsetname(rname)。 break。 case 39。339。: cout 輸入客戶編號 :。 cin customerid。 r=query(customerid)。 if (r==NULL) { cout 該客戶不存在 endl。 break。 } rdelbook()。 break。 case 39。439。: cout 輸入客戶編號 :。 cin customerid。 r=query(customerid)。 if (r==NULL) { cout 該客戶不存在 endl。 break。 } rdisp()。 break。 case 39。539。: disp()。 break。 case 39。639。: clear()。 break。 default:cout正在返回主界面 ...。break。 } } } C++程序設計課程設計 第 16 頁 共 40 頁 void BDatabase::bookdata() { char choice。 char bname[40]。 int bookid。 Book *b。 while (choice!=39。039。) { cout \n\n\n\t\t\t客 房 信 息 endlendl。 cout\n\t\t\t1 新 增 \n\n\t\t\t2 更 改 \n\n\t\t\t3 刪 除 \n\n\t\t\t4 查 找 \n\n\t\t\t5 顯 示 \n\n\t\t\t6 全 刪\n\n\t\t\t0 返 回 endl。 cin choice。 switch (choice) { case 39。139。: cout 輸入客房編號 :。 cin bookid。 cout 輸入客房描述 :。 cin bname。 addbook(bookid,bname)。 break。 case 39。239。: cout 輸入客房編號 :。 cin bookid。 b=query(bookid)。 if (b==NULL) { cout 該客房不存在 endl。 break。 } cout 輸入新的客房描述 :。 cin bname。 bsetname(bname)。 C++程序設計課程設計 第 17 頁 共 40 頁 break。 case 39。339。: cout 輸入客房編號 :。 cin bookid。 b=query(bookid)。 if (b==NULL) { cout 該客房不存在 endl。 break。 } bdelbook()。 break。 case 39。439。: cout 輸入客房編號 :。 cin bookid。 b=query(bookid)。 if (b==NULL) { cout 該客房不存在 endl。 break。 } bdisp()。 break。 case 39。539。: disp()。 break。 case 39。639。: clear()。 break。 default:cout正在返回主界面 ...。 } } } C++程序設計課程設計 第 18 頁 共 40 頁 七 使用說明 ( 1)程序主界面:界面簡潔明了,一目了然,便于操作。選擇數字 04進入相應功能。 ( 2)客戶信息:主界面選擇 4進 入客戶信息管理菜單。 :系統(tǒng)提示輸入客戶號碼、姓名等信息,按要求錄入即可。 :系統(tǒng)提示輸入要更改的客戶號,輸入后即可更改該客戶的個人信息。 :系統(tǒng)提示輸入要刪除的客戶號,輸入后即可刪除該客戶。 :系統(tǒng)提示輸入要查詢的客戶號,輸入后即可查看該客戶的訂房信息。 :顯示所有預訂客戶的個人信息以及預訂房號。 :刪除所有客戶。 :返回主界面。 ( 3)客房信息:主界面選擇 3進入客房信息管理菜單。 C++程序設計課程設計 第 19 頁 共 40 頁 :系統(tǒng)提示輸入房間 號、房間描述等信息,按要求錄入即可。 :系統(tǒng)提示輸入要更改的房間號,輸入后即可更改該房間的描述信息。 :系統(tǒng)提示輸入要刪除的房間號,輸入后即可刪除該房間。 :系統(tǒng)提示輸入要查詢的房間號,輸入后即可查看該房間的預訂情況。 :顯示所有房間的描述信息以及預訂情況。 :刪除所有房間。 :返回主界面。 ( 4)訂房:主界面選擇 1進入訂房功能。 ( 5)退房:主界面選擇 2進入退房功能。 C++程序設計課程設計 第 20 頁 共 40 頁 ( 6)退出:主界面選擇 0退出程序并保存數據庫。 C++程序設計課程設計 第 21 頁 共 40 頁 八 程序源代碼 include iostream include iomanip include string include fstream //輸入 /輸出文件流類 using namespace std。 const int Maxr=100。 //最多的客戶 const int Maxb=100。 //最多的客房 const int Maxbor=5。 //每位客戶最多預訂五間客房 //客戶類 ,實現對客戶的信息的描述 class customer { private: int tag。 //刪除標記 1:已刪 0:未刪 int no。 //客戶編號 char name[10]。 //客戶姓名 int borbook[Maxbor]。 //所訂房間 public: customer() {} char *getname() {return name。}//獲取姓名 int gettag() {return tag。} //獲取刪除標記 int getno() {return no。} //獲取客戶編號 void setname(char na[]) //設置姓名 { strcpy(name,na)。 } void delbook(){ tag=1。 } //設置刪除標記 1:已刪 0:未刪 void addcustomer(int n,char *na) //增加客戶 { tag=0。 C++程序設計課程設計 第 22 頁 共 40 頁 no=n。 strcpy(name,na)。 for(int i=0。iMaxbor。i++) borbook[i]=0。 } void borrowbook(int bookid) //預訂操作 { for(int i=0。iMaxbor。i++) { if (borbook[i]==0) { borbook[i]=bookid。 return。 } } } int retbook(int bookid) //退訂操作 { for(int i=0。iMaxbor。i++) { if(borbook[i]==bookid) { borbook[i]=0。 return 1。 } } return 0。 } void disp() //讀出客戶信息 { cout setw(5) no setw(10) name\t 客房編號: [。 for(int i=0。iMaxbor。i++) if(borbook[i]!=0) cout borbook[i]。 C++程序設計課程設計 第 23 頁 共 40 頁 cout ]endl。 } }。 //客戶庫類,實現建立客戶的個人資料 class RDatabase { private: int top。 //客戶記錄指針 customer read[Maxr]。 //客戶記錄 public: RDatabase() //構造函數,將 read[]中 { customer s。 top=1。 fstream file(
點擊復制文檔內容
研究報告相關推薦
文庫吧 www.dybbs8.com
備案圖片鄂ICP備17016276號-1